Dr. Rosemary Clews moved to Canada in 1993, after more than 20 years experience as a Social Work practitioner, educator and manager in rural and urban communities in the United Kingdom. Rosemary spent three years as an Assistant Professor of Social Work at the University of Regina before joining the social work department at St. Thomas University.
